Melissa Koch & Dawn Mikkelson, Co-Directors, Filmmakers
The Redtail
While 4,400 aircraft mechanics wage a seemingly endless strike to keep their jobs from being outsourced – Mechanic Roy Koch and his daughter Melissa follow the trail of outsourcing to China.
